hadoop 新手!
我把hadoop配置好后,测试上传文件到hdfs,结果报如下错误:
W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
不知道怎么解决了,求大神指点!谢谢![root@hadoop01 ~]# hadoop fs -put /root/testhdfs hdfs://hadoop01:9000/jdk
15/08/04 07:55:19 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able

解决方案 »

  1.   

    centos是32位的,hadoop版本是hadoop-2.4.1
      

  2.   

    应该是缺少和你的操作系统对应的本地库,bin目录里自带的那个不知道是对应啥操作系统的centos我也不知道,我在是windows下运行的,我自己编译了hadoop.dll 和winutils.exe就行了
      

  3.   

    可以参考下这篇文章,我就是按这篇文章解决的  http://blog.csdn.net/l1028386804/article/details/51538611
      

  4.   

    这个是警告信息,可以在打印日志中去掉,将警告改为错误即可。
    log4j.logger.org.apache.hadoop.util.NativeCodeLoader=ERROR